返回

Gulp:无缝衔接前端自动化构建的利器

前端

Gulp:赋能前端构建的利器

Gulp 作为一款风靡前端界的构建工具,以其无与伦比的构建速度和灵活的插件生态脱颖而出。本文将带领您步步深入,体验 Gulp 的强大之处。从初识 Gulp 到轻松上手,带您领略前端构建的全新境界。

安装 Gulp:开启自动化构建之旅

  1. 安装 Node.js: 作为 Gulp 的运行环境,Node.js 必不可少。您可访问官网获取最新稳定版本,并按照提示完成安装。

  2. 安装 Gulp: 打开终端,输入 npm install gulp -g,即可全局安装 Gulp。

配置 Gulpfile.js:您的构建脚本

  1. 创建 Gulpfile.js: 在项目根目录下创建一个名为 Gulpfile.js 的文件,它是 Gulp 的构建脚本。

  2. 添加任务: 使用 gulp.task() 定义任务,如 gulp.task('default', function() { ... })

  3. 加载插件: 使用 require() 加载所需的 Gulp 插件,如 var sass = require('gulp-sass')

  4. 处理任务: 在任务函数中使用插件处理文件,如 gulp.src('src/styles/**/*.scss') .pipe(sass()) .pipe(gulp.dest('dist/css'))

运行 Gulp:见证构建奇迹

  1. 打开终端: 导航到项目根目录,输入 gulp

  2. 观察构建过程: Gulp 将自动执行任务,构建您的项目。

  3. 查看构建结果: 构建完成后,您可以检查构建目录以查看结果。

探索 Gulp 插件:扩展您的构建能力

Gulp 插件生态是其一大亮点。您可以通过 npm 安装所需的插件,轻松扩展 Gulp 的功能。

  1. 查找插件: 在 npm 网站搜索所需的插件,如 gulp-sass

  2. 安装插件: 在终端中输入 npm install gulp-sass --save-dev

  3. 使用插件:Gulpfile.js 中加载并使用插件,如上文所示。

Gulp 的优势:构建过程如虎添翼

  1. 极速构建: Gulp 基于内存操作,构建速度远超传统工具。

  2. 并发执行: Gulp 支持同时执行多个任务,大幅提高构建效率。

  3. 插件丰富: Gulp 生态拥有海量插件,可轻松扩展其功能。

  4. 简单易用: Gulp 配置简单,上手容易,即使是新手也能快速掌握。

结语:Gulp 助力前端构建更轻松

Gulp 作为一款现代化的前端构建工具,以其出色的性能和灵活的生态赢得了广泛赞誉。通过本文,您已对 Gulp 有了初步了解,并掌握了其基本使用方式。随着您的深入探索,您将发现 Gulp 更多强大的功能,帮助您构建更出色、更复杂的项目。